HP Support Assistant is essential software that keeps HP laptops and desktops running smoothly. From automatic driver updates to diagnostics, it’s a must-have tool. However, users often encounter risks,
such as fake download sites or compatibility issues, especially when searching for a safe HP Support Assistant download on older or newer versions of Windows.
So, how can you securely download and install HP Support Assistant across various Windows versions without compromising your system's security? This guide walks you through official download methods, OS-specific installation fixes, and innovative alternatives that keep your system running efficiently.
Part 1: Official Download & Security Verification
The only safe HP Support Assistant download source is HP’s official website. Avoid third-party sites like hpassistant.com, Softonic, or CNET, which often bundle adware.
Safe Download Steps:
Step 1: Go tosupport.hp.com.
Step 2: Enter "HP Support Assistant" in the search bar and press Enter.
Step 3: Download the latest HP Support Assistant installer.
Step 4: Right-click the installer and Run as Administrator.
Verify the Digital Signature:
Step 1: Right-click the installer file, then select Properties > Digital Signatures.
Step 2: Look for "Hewlett-Packard Company" with a valid timestamp.
Step 3: Avoid files with missing or unverifiable signatures.
Part 2: OS-Specific Installation Fixes
For Windows 11 Users:
Step 1: Disable Memory Integrity:
Go to Settings > Privacy & Security > Windows Security > Device Security > Core Isolation, then turn off Memory Integrity.
Step 2: Install in Compatibility Mode:
Right-click the installer, then select Properties > Compatibility > Run as Administrator.
Step 3: If you hit error 8024402C:
Run the built-in Network Troubleshooter.
For Windows 7 Users:
Step 1: Download version 8.7.50, the last version compatible with Windows 7.
Step 2: Disable SHA-256 enforcement:
Open regedit
Navigate to: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Cryptography\Wintrust\Config
Create DWORD: EnableCertPaddingCheck = 0
These tweaks fix 92% of installation issues reported on the HP Community.
Part 3: Fixing Common Post-Installation Errors
So you've installed HP Support Assistant, but it's stuck on "Initializing..." or not detecting devices? To ensure a successful HP Support Assistant download on Windows 7, you’ll need to use the last compatible version and apply a few system tweaks.
Try These Fixes:
Post-installation issues are common after an HP Support Assistant download, mainly if it wasn't run with administrator privileges or conflicts with outdated network settings.
Step 1: Clear Cache:
Delete contents of: C:\ProgramData\HP\HP Support Framework.
Step 2: Reset Network Stack:
Open Command Prompt as Admin and run:
netsh winsock reset
Step 3: Manually Update Drivers:
Visit theHP Driver Page and install the drivers directly.
Reddit users report that these steps resolve 74% of "initialization failed" issues caused by service conflicts. Manual driver installs often save 30 minutes or more by avoiding the wait for the Assistant to detect and update devices.
Part 4: WPS Office – The Perfect Post-Install Productivity Boost
Once your HP system is running smoothly, a lightweight office suite likeWPS Office can significantly enhance your workflow, especially on HP laptops where speed and compatibility are crucial.
Top WPS AI Features:
AI Resume Assistant – Auto-generate polished resumes tailored to job descriptions
AI Spell & Grammar – Instantly fix style, tone, and grammar issues
AI for Academic Writing – Structure and refine research papers with ease
AI Writing Assistant – Turn simple prompts into full articles or stories.
AI Slides Creator – Make impressive presentations from plain text
AI PDF Reader – Summarize and extract key data from lengthy documents.
WPS Office launches 60% faster than some mainstream office apps. It is ideal for both students and professionals.
Frequently Asked Questions
Q1: Is “hpsupportassistant.com” legit?
A: No. It’s not an HP domain and often includes bundled adware. Stick to support.hp.com.
Q2: Why won’t HP Support Assistant detect my printer?
A: Windows 11 may block older drivers. Visit HP’s driver portal to install it manually. This method works faster and more reliably.
Q3: Should Windows 7 users still use HP Support Assistant?
A: Not recommended. HP dropped support. Use Windows Update for essential drivers instead.
Q4: What if none of the fixes work?
A: Bypass HP Assistant and manually update drivers. Then install WPS Office for a clean, fast productivity experience.